You can cook Cast iron friend cabbage using 6 ingredients and 5 steps. Here is how you achieve that.

Ingredients of Cast iron friend cabbage

  1. It’s 1/2 head of cabbage.

  2. It’s 1 of small yellow onion.

  3. Prepare 1/2 packages of breakfast pork sausage.

  4. It’s 2 tsp of or 3 garlic salt.

  5. You need 1 of cracked black pepper and salt to taste.

  6. You need 1 of butter as much or little as u like.

Cast iron friend cabbage step by step

  1. Crumble sausage and throw in your cast iron skillet and let start frying.

  2. Chop onion and all.

  3. Cut cable in half use half and cut into segments long way lay over ur cooking meat allow to cook till cabbage start to brown and flip.

  4. Let cabbage brown on opposite sides add butter to keep from sticking as needed.

  5. Season to taste.
